fontawesome css 未包含在 gruntfile 中
fontawesome css is not included by gruntfile
我是 运行 jhipster 应用程序的 2.22.0 版。最近我使用 bower 安装了很棒的字体,并将其包含在 bower.json 文件中。问题是在 运行 grunt serve 任何 css font awesome 文件都包含在 index.html 中。我读过一个已关闭的问题 (#748),但什么也没有。
最后我在 bower.json 的覆盖部分添加了它,就像在 bootstrap 文件中所做的那样,现在 font-awesome.css 包含在 idex.html 中。
"overrides": {
....
"fontawesome": {
"main": [
"css/font-awesome.css",
"scss/font-awesome.scss",
"less/font-awesome.less"
]
}
}
这是正确的解决方案吗?每个外部 js/css 文件都需要这样做吗?
P.D。我已经阅读了 hjipster 的文档,但在 "Using JHipster in development"
中我没有看到任何有关此解决方案的信息
提前致谢。
是的,这是不使用 sass 时的一种方式,使用 sass 会简单得多,因为您只需在 main.scss 文件中导入 font-awesome.scss .
您忘记了 "font-awesome" 中的“-”。那时它起作用了!谢谢!
我是 运行 jhipster 应用程序的 2.22.0 版。最近我使用 bower 安装了很棒的字体,并将其包含在 bower.json 文件中。问题是在 运行 grunt serve 任何 css font awesome 文件都包含在 index.html 中。我读过一个已关闭的问题 (#748),但什么也没有。
最后我在 bower.json 的覆盖部分添加了它,就像在 bootstrap 文件中所做的那样,现在 font-awesome.css 包含在 idex.html 中。
"overrides": {
....
"fontawesome": {
"main": [
"css/font-awesome.css",
"scss/font-awesome.scss",
"less/font-awesome.less"
]
}
}
这是正确的解决方案吗?每个外部 js/css 文件都需要这样做吗?
P.D。我已经阅读了 hjipster 的文档,但在 "Using JHipster in development"
中我没有看到任何有关此解决方案的信息提前致谢。
是的,这是不使用 sass 时的一种方式,使用 sass 会简单得多,因为您只需在 main.scss 文件中导入 font-awesome.scss .
您忘记了 "font-awesome" 中的“-”。那时它起作用了!谢谢!